Build Your Toolkit: Core Apps and Templates That Cost Little or Nothing

Pair open-source maps with downloadable city layers to navigate confidently without roaming charges. Customize pins for food, transit, and hidden gems, and share your curated layers with travel companions, keeping personalization high while recurring costs stay near zero.

Personalization Without the Price Tag

Create a lightweight questionnaire for yourself: ideal walking distance, coffee break frequency, museum time limits, food allergies, and noise tolerance. Feed these notes into your planning tools, so suggestions reflect real preferences rather than generic advice or pricey concierge assumptions.

Logistics, Routing, and Time Optimization on a Shoestring

Intermodal Planning Without the Overhead

Combine national rail sites, bus aggregators, and local transit maps inside one dashboard. Tag each leg with buffer times and backup options. The result is a resilient, affordable plan that bends with delays instead of breaking your schedule or budget.

Connection Risk and Visa Reminders

Use simple formulas to flag risky connections based on station size and time of day. Set reminders for visa requirements and passport validity checks. These small, customized tools prevent the most expensive mistake of all: being denied boarding entirely.

Offline Survival Kit

Store PDFs of tickets, hotel directions, and emergency contacts in an offline folder synced to your phone. Add quick notes for taxi phrases and currency quirks. When signals fail, your affordable customized travel planning tools keep everything calmly accessible.

Collaborative Planning and Community Wisdom

Shared Boards and Roles

Build a simple planning board with columns for ideas, vetted options, and booked items. Assign roles for deal hunting, food picks, or museum research. Collaboration clarifies responsibilities, prevents duplication, and keeps the process affordable, transparent, and fun.

Version Control for Peace of Mind

Snapshot your itinerary before major edits so you can roll back if needed. Record why changes were made to prevent confusion. This lightweight version control mirrors professional workflows without professional price tags, keeping your custom plan coherent.
